Frank Harvey, Percheron horses, Tunkhannock, PA, in Wyoming County and the Endless Mountains near Scranton. He has devoted over a decade to breeding strong, gentle draft horses under the standards of the Percheron Horse Association and adheres to comprehensive health testing. His horses live in a pasture-based setting with daily handling and early socialization to foster calm temperaments.
The farm’s roots trace back to mid-century local agriculture, which brings a multigenerational perspective to breeding and land stewardship. Stalls are cleaned twice daily and turnout paddocks offer grass and shelter year-round while foals are raised alongside adult mares in small family groups to promote natural herd dynamics. Their breeding philosophy emphasizes balance between strength, soundness, and temperament tailored for farm work or pleasure driving.
Clients often note the calm nature of their horses and the Harveys’ thorough communication. Several offspring have earned recognition at regional shows for their sound conformation and steady disposition.
